On 03/03/2023 19:36, Peter Pollock via samba wrote:
> I've been called back to an old workplace to try to help with some issues
> that they have and have found that the DomainDnsZones database is not
> replicating. Everything else in the replication seems to be fine.
>
> I ran a samba-tool dbcheck on the affected server and it returns:
>
> ltdb:
> tdb(/var/lib/samba/private/sam.ldb.d/DC=DOMAINDNSZONES,DC=MYDOMAIN,DC=MYCOMPANY.ldb):
> tdb_rec_read bad magic 0xd9fee666 at offset=4135368
>
> ERROR(ldb): uncaught exception - Indexed and full searches both failed!
>
> I've tried to force sync that file from our other DC but it errors out.
>
> Can I delete the file and manually copy it over from the good file on the
> other server?
>
> This is a live environment and I don't want to try it and bork things up
> even more if it can't be done that way.
>
> If not, how else could I fix the issue?
>
> Thank you.
The best way out of this would be to demote the non working DC and
replace it with another one
